History of Crepes



Discovering the history of crepes exposes a rich tapestry of cooking evolution rooted in French society. Originating in Brittany, France, crepes go back to the 13th century, where they were originally made from buckwheat flour, a staple in the region. The simpleness of the ingredients mirrored the simple agricultural practices of the time, permitting crepes to become a typical food amongst the neighborhood populace.


By the 19th century, the intro of wheat flour changed crepes, leading to the creation of the fragile and functional meal recognized today. The development of creperies, specialized facilities offering crepes, further popularized this culinary joy across France and beyond. Significantly, the famous "crepe Suzette," a flambéed treat, arised in the early 20th century, showcasing the developing class of crepe recipes.

Sorts Of Crepes



The evolution of crepes has resulted in a diverse array of types, each mirroring local choices and culinary creativity. Commonly, crepes can be classified right into two main varieties: sweet and full-flavored.


Wonderful crepes, called "crêpes sucrées," are generally made with a somewhat sweetened batter. These delicate creations are frequently filled with ingredients like fruits, delicious chocolate, whipped cream, or custard, making them popular for treats or morning meal. Timeless examples include the precious Nutella crepe and the famous Suzette, which is flambéed with orange liqueur.


On the other hand, tasty crepes, described as "galettes," are commonly prepared with buckwheat flour, lending a heartier flavor. They are generally loaded with active ingredients such as cheese, ham, eggs, or veggies, making them a gratifying choice for lunch or supper. The galette complète, including ham, cheese, and a fried egg, exhibits this category.

Nutritional Advantages



Crepes offer a surprisingly functional nutritional account, making them a favorable option for numerous dietary requirements. The base of a crepe is typically made from flour, eggs, and milk, giving a balanced resource of carbohydrates, protein, and fats. Entire grain or alternative flours, such as buckwheat or almond flour, can improve the dietary worth by boosting fiber content and necessary nutrients, thus supporting gastrointestinal wellness and promoting satiation.


In addition, crepes can be loaded with a range of nutritious components, customized to specific choices and nutritional objectives. For example, tasty alternatives may include vegetables, lean healthy proteins, and low-fat cheeses, while pleasant selections canister include fruits, yogurt, or nut butters. This adaptability allows for the incorporation of anti-oxidants, minerals, and vitamins, essential for overall health.


Part control is one more benefit of crepes, as they can be made thinner and lighter than typical pancakes, permitting for a satisfying dish without too much calorie consumption.
